#709ba7 hex color
In a RGB color space, hex #709ba7 is composed of 43.9% red, 60.8% green and 65.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 32.9% cyan, 7.2% magenta, 0% yellow and 34.5% black. It has a hue angle of 193.1 degrees, a saturation of 23.8% and a lightness of 54.7%. #709ba7 color hex could be obtained by blending #e0ffff with #00374f. Closest websafe color is: #669999.

● #709ba7 color description : Mostly desaturated dark cyan.
The hexadecimal color #709ba7 has RGB values of R:112, G:155, B:167 and CMYK values of C:0.33, M:0.07, Y:0, K:0.35. Its decimal value is 7379879.

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020203 is the darkest color, while #f6f8f9 is the lightest one.

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#8b8c8c is the less saturated color, while #20c8f7 is the most saturated one.
